10、e - 3.4.1 Leakage - The valve when tested as specified in 4.6.2, shall not permit leakage in excess of 2 cc per minute. 3.4.2 Pressure drop - The pressure drop across the valve, when tested as specified in 4.6.3, shall not exceed 5 psig. 3.4.3 Proof pressure - The valve, when tested as specified in
11、4.6.4, shall operate satisfactorily and shall not show any evidence of mechanical or material failure. 3.4.4 High temperature operation - The valve, after being conditioned as specified in 4.6.5 shall operate satisfactorily. 3.4.5 Low temperature operation - The valve, after being conditioned as spe
12、cified in 4.6.6 shall operate satisfactorily. 3.4.6 Vibration - The valve, when tested as specified in 4.6.7, shall operate satisfactorily and shall not show any evidence of mechanical or material failure. 3.4.7 Endurance - The valve, when tested as specified in 4.6.8, shall operate Satisfactorily a
13、nd shall not show any evidence of mechanical or material failure. 3.4.8 Torque - 3.4.8.1 Opening - The torque required to fully open the valve, when tested as specified in 4.6.9.1, shall not exceed 60 inch-pounds. .- 3.4.8.2 Sealing - The valve, when tested as specified in 4.6.9.2, shall not permit
14、leakage in excess of 2 cc per minute. 3.4.9 Ozone-resistance - The test slabs, when tested as specified in 4.6.10 shall not show any evidence of checking, cracking, or damage. 3.4.10 Oxygen bomb - The test material and valve, when tested as speci- fied in 4.6.11 shall not ignite and there shall not
